All your basing R belong to US
Now ladies and germs, have a look at this photo of what a part of the road looked like after a heavy rain. Notice all the nice little rocky bits? Cheaper you can't get. But how you say does it go from the road to your miniature base? here is my quick and easy solution
now make some filters by drilling loads and loads of holes into pieces of plasticard that has been cut to fit into the bottom of the plastic container
like so :)
now just take your mixed road gravel and in stages sift the different sizes of little rocks apart until you have many different sizes of little rocks to use for all your basing needs

Dark Eldar Baron Scratchbuild
hello all, up next is by far one of the best hq choices methinks in the dark eldar codex, baron Sucks-On-Eggs. no i can't be bothered to remember his proper name, my guy is called different. in 5th ed he was my one and only hq choice, in 6th i'm learning to love hemmies with liquifier guns, power axes and free pain tokens. My version of the mini deathstar is the baron leading my 20 man blob warrior squad with 3 attached hemmies for feel no pain, furious charge and fearless. Not the most awesome close combat unit, but with a total of 16 str 5 ap 3 attacks, 38 str 4 ap -attacks, 5 str 7 ap - attacks on the charge, it's at least respectable. and thats not even mentioning the 47 poison shots, 3d3 liquifier hits, blaster and shuriken pistol shot on overwatch. all twinlinked thanks to prescience. oh yeah did i forget the farseer tagging along for lols? evil lolz vibes i mean. so without further warbling, meet the baron ...
